The Rio Grande is the life blood of New Mexico and Texas.
(CNN) — Las Cruces, in southwestern New Mexico, is nourished by the Rio Grande River and the fertile Mesilla Valley, surrounded by the Chihuahuan Desert and backed in the east by the dramatic peaks of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results